去学编程要什么基础知识呢
-
学习编程需要一定的基础知识,下面我将详细介绍一些必备的基础知识:
-
数学基础:编程涉及到很多数学概念和运算,例如算术、代数、几何和统计学等。掌握基本的数学知识可以帮助你理解编程中的算法和数据处理。
-
逻辑思维:编程需要逻辑思维能力,能够理清思路,分析问题,并设计出解决方案。学习逻辑思维可以提高编程的效率和准确性。
-
英语能力:编程语言通常使用英语单词和语法,具备一定的英语能力可以更好地理解编程语言的文档和教程,提高学习的效果。
-
数据结构与算法:数据结构和算法是编程的基础,它们涉及到数据的组织和处理方式。学习数据结构和算法可以帮助你更好地解决问题,优化程序性能。
-
编程语言:选择一门编程语言作为入门是必要的,常见的编程语言包括Python、Java、C++等。学习一门编程语言可以帮助你理解编程的基本原理和语法,掌握常用的编程技巧。
-
计算机基础知识:了解计算机的基本原理和体系结构,掌握操作系统、网络和数据库等基本概念,可以更好地理解编程背后的原理和机制。
-
实践经验:除了理论知识,实践经验也是学习编程的重要组成部分。通过实际项目的实践,你可以更好地理解编程的应用场景和实际问题,并提升自己的编程能力。
综上所述,学习编程需要一定的数学基础、逻辑思维能力、英语能力、数据结构与算法、编程语言、计算机基础知识以及实践经验。通过系统学习和实践,你可以逐步掌握编程技巧,成为一名优秀的程序员。
1年前 -
-
学习编程需要一些基础知识,包括以下几个方面:
-
数学基础:编程涉及到很多数学概念和计算,因此对数学有一定的基础是很有帮助的。尤其是在算法和数据结构方面,数学能力可以帮助你更好地理解和分析问题。
-
逻辑思维:编程是一种逻辑思维的活动,需要具备良好的逻辑思维能力。能够将问题进行分解、抽象和归纳,找到解决问题的有效方法。
-
英语能力:编程语言通常都是英文的,因此具备一定的英语能力可以帮助你更好地理解编程语言的文档、教程和资料。
-
计算机基础知识:了解计算机的基本原理和工作原理,包括计算机的组成结构、操作系统、网络等方面的基础知识。这可以帮助你更好地理解编程的背后原理。
-
解决问题的能力:编程是一种解决问题的工具,因此具备良好的问题解决能力是很重要的。能够分析问题、提出解决方案,并且能够将解决方案转化为具体的编程代码。
总之,学习编程需要一些基础知识和技能,但更重要的是要有兴趣和动力去学习和实践。通过不断的学习和实践,你可以逐渐掌握编程的技能,并且不断提升自己的编程能力。
1年前 -
-
学习编程需要一定的基础知识,下面是一些学习编程前需要掌握的基础知识:
-
数学基础:编程涉及到很多数学运算,尤其是在算法和数据结构的学习中。一些基本的数学概念,如代数、几何、概率和统计等,都会有所涉及。
-
逻辑思维:编程是一门逻辑性很强的学科,需要具备良好的逻辑思维能力。学习编程时,需要能够理解和解决问题的能力,能够进行抽象思维和分析问题的能力。
-
英语能力:编程中很多教材、文档和资源都是英文的,因此具备基本的英语能力是必要的。能够阅读和理解英文资料,能够使用英文搜索相关的信息,对学习编程非常有帮助。
-
计算机基础知识:了解计算机的基本原理和结构,包括计算机的组成、操作系统、网络和数据存储等方面的知识。这些知识可以帮助你更好地理解编程的背后原理。
-
问题解决能力:编程是一门解决问题的艺术,需要具备良好的问题解决能力。学习编程时,你会面临各种问题和错误,需要能够分析问题、找到解决方案和调试错误。
以上是学习编程前需要具备的一些基础知识,当然并不是说没有这些基础就不能学习编程,只是具备了这些基础知识会更容易入门和理解编程的概念。另外,编程的学习是一个不断积累和实践的过程,随着学习的深入,你会不断地学习到更多的知识和技能。
1年前 -